Japan’s Interest Rate Hike: A Turning Point for the Economy On January 24, 2025, the Bank of Japan (BoJ) made headlines by raising its short-term policy rate to 0.5%, marking the highest level since 2008. This decision, the third hike in less than a year, signals a significant shift in Japan’s monetary policy and reflects the country’s ongoing battle against decades of economic stagnation. The Current State of the USA Stock Market: A 2025 Perspective As we navigate through January 2025, the U.S. stock market continues to be a focal point for investors worldwide. After two consecutive years of remarkable gains—23% in 2024 and 24% in 2023—the S&P 500 has entered the new year with cautious optimism, tempered by a range of uncertainties and risks. Rising Bond Yields: What They Mean for Investors and the Economy As we enter 2025, the U.S. bond market continues to capture headlines with yields reaching levels not seen in nearly two decades. The 10-year Treasury yield, a key benchmark for interest rates across the economy, has surged past 4.7% - its highest point since 2007[1].
